摘要:本文主要深入解析django框架,介绍其基本概念和特点,阐述其在Web开发中的应用。通过阐述Django的优缺点,帮助读者更好地了解Django的设计思路和开发方式。
一、Django框架介绍
Django框架是一个开源的、高效的Web应用框架,基于Python语言开发。Django框架采用了MTV模式,即Model-Template-View模式,这种模式使得应用程序的各个部分各司其职,更容易维护和扩展。
Django的应用广泛,特别是在新媒体、社交网络、电子商务等领域得到了广泛应用。Django同时也被多个大型社区广泛采用,如Instagram, Mozilla, 豆瓣等。
二、Django框架的优点
1、自带Admin后台管理系统
2、开发效率高
3、拓展性好
4、兼容性强
5、安全性高
三、Django框架的缺点
1、较大的学习成本
2、较高的运行成本
3、前后端分离技术支持不足
四、Django在Web开发中的应用
1、Django应用于网络爬虫、人工智能等后端领域的Web应用开发中。
2、Django设计的高拓展性、多样化的插件以及丰富的示例,吸引了Web程序员的青睐,同时Django框架的扩展也一直在不断更新。
3、在Django中引入的ORM技术,可以将程序与数据库交互时的代码编写减少到最小,在数据存储和调用时非常方便,并且能够跨数据库进行操作。
本文来源:https://www.yuntue.com/post/236853.html | 云服务器网,转载请注明出处!